Mediterra Datacenters is a Southern European Data Center business backed by PEIF III, a fund managed by DWS Infrastructure.

The business provides high quality colocation services to a number of clients including large national and multinational enterprises, financial institutions, hyperscalers, and IT services providers in the local markets.

The business owns a Tier 4 green datacentre facility located in the Rome, built to operate in a sustainable way with low environmental impact and feeded by energy from renewable sources.

Mediterra: Palermo 01

Sicily

In March 2026, Mediterra DataCenters officially closed the acquisition of Open Hub Med (OHM), bringing the asset completely under its unified platform as Mediterra PMO01 (Palermo 01).
